Seminole's Stitch Can Charm You aka Stitch , CKC and APRI reg. Has many Champion Blood lines in his background. Red sable with full black mask, and he is a daddy's boy. Of course he loves everyone but he loves being in Mikes lap the most. He is a very sweet and very layed back boy. Just look at all that coat and flat face! When he is not laying around looking like the fancy king of the house he is out back grabbing up toys and playing fetch or chase.


Seminole's Charming Bear aka Charm, CKC and APRI reg. with many Champion bloodlines in his back ground. Fawn Sable with black muzzle, and he is momma's boy. His funnest trait is his bark. He seldom does bark but when he does he sounds like "Cooper" from the movie "the Fox and the Hound. He is so laid back some time I have a hard time getting him to move if he is in my way unless you bring out a bag of chips. Then he is like a kid on a week long sugar high! lol If there is one thing Charm does love it is chips.
